#container {
  background: url(/images/uzb-map-in.png) no-repeat 6px 31px;
  padding-bottom: 13em
}
#header #top-banners p {
  background: #c4e8ff url(/images/slogan-bg-in.gif) repeat-x 65px 0
}
#header #top-banners #slogan { margin: 41px 0 0 35px}

#content h5 {
  margin: 0; padding: 0 0 15px;
  font: bold 120% Arial; color: #006bb7;
  text-transform: uppercase
}
#content p, #content div { margin: 0; padding: 0 0 13px; font: 100% Arial}
#content p#date { font-size: 95%; color: grey}
#content ul { margin: 0; padding: 0 0 13px; list-style: none}
#content ol { margin: 0; padding: 0 0 13px 19px}
#content ul li {
  background: url(/images/marker.gif) no-repeat 0 6px;
  padding-left: 7px
}
#content table { border-collapse: collapse; margin-bottom: 15px}
#content table th {
  background: #ececec;
  padding: 4px 7px;
  font: bold 100% Arial;
  border: 1px solid #d6d6d6;
  text-align: left;
}
#content table td { padding: 4px; font: 100% Arial; border: 1px solid #d6d6d6}
#content table.noborder td { border: 0}

#content .ico { float: left;}
#content .contentSubMenuLink { float: left; padding-left: 10px; zoom: 1}
/*#content br { clear: both}*/

#content #articleSort { margin: 0 0 15px; padding: 10px 0; border: 1px solid #d6d6d6}
#content #articleSort table, #content #articleSort form { margin: 0; padding: 0}
#content #articleSort table td, #content #articleSort table th { background: none; padding: 0 10px 0 0; border: none}
#content #articleSort table th { padding: 6px 10px 0}
#articleSort table th { vertical-align: top; white-space: nowrap}
#articleSort fieldset { padding: 6px 28px 2px 0; border: none}
/*#articleSort label { float: left; width: 2em}
#articleSort .bbtn { margin: -8px 0 0}*/
#articleSort .bbtn { margin: 0}
#articleSort input.calendar {
  width: 20px; height: 20px;
  background: url(/images/ico-calendar.gif) no-repeat 0 0;
  border: none;
}
#archive dt { padding: 0 0 4px}
#archive dt span { display: block; padding: 0 0 2px; font-size: 95%; color: #808080}
#archive dd { width: 100%; padding: 4px 0 14; overflow: hidden}
#archive dd img { float: left; display: inline; margin: 0 10px 3px 0}
#archive dd p { overflow: auto}
* html #archive dd p { height: 1%}

#content #addServ { float: right; margin-top: -15px; padding: 0 50px 15px 0}
#content #addServ li { background: none; padding: 0 0 5px}
#content #addServ li a {
  background: url(/images/ico-talk.gif) no-repeat 0 3px;
  padding: 0 0 0 19px
}
#content #addServ #printPage a { background-image: url(/images/ico-printer.gif)}

#content ul#subitems {
  /*width: 50%;*/
  margin-bottom: 17px; padding-bottom: 20px;
  border-bottom: 6px solid #d6d6d6;
}
#content ul#afterSubmenu {
  margin-top: 20px; padding-top: 20px;
  border-top: 6px solid #d6d6d6;
  clear: both;
}
#content ul#afterSubmenu #looktoo { background: none; font: bold 100% Arial; padding: 0 0 10px}
#content #twoColsSubitems {
  width: 100%;
  margin-bottom: 17px;
  border-bottom: 6px solid #d6d6d6;
}
#content #twoColsSubitems td {
  width: 50%;
  margin-bottom: 17px; padding-bottom: 10px;
  border: none;
  vertical-align: top
}
#content #twoColsSubitems ul {
  border: none
}
#content #twoColsSubitems li { padding-right: 10px}
#content ul.twoCols { float: left}
#content ul.twoCols li { padding-right: 10px}
#content ul#subitems a:hover { color: #0083e0}

#footer div {
  background: url(/images/footer-bg-inner.gif) no-repeat;
  background-position: 0 0 !important;
  background-position: 0 6px;
  padding-top: 31px;
}
#footer div#counter { background: none}

#content #gallery {
  margin: -10px -50px 10px 0; padding: 0;
  border-bottom: 1px solid #d6d6d6;
  overflow: hidden; zoom: 1;
  clear: left
}
#content #gallery li {
  float: left;
  background: none;
  padding: 0 48px 12px 0;
  border-bottom: 1px solid #d6d6d6
}
#content #gallery li img { display: block; margin: 15px 0 5px}

#content .fooPollResult { width: 100%; margin-bottom: 30px}
#content .fooPollResult th { background: none; border: none}
#content .fooPollResult td { font-size: 95%; padding: 13px 0 0; border: none}
#content .fooPollResult[class] td { width: 51%}
#content .fooPollResult .pollName { width: 40%; padding: 0; text-align: left}
#content .fooPollResult td.pollItem {
  width: 40%;
  background: url(/images/grey-dot.gif) repeat-x 0 100%;
}
#content .fooPollResult td span { background: #fff; padding: 0 3px 0 0}
#content .fooPollResult td.pollFigures {
  width: 7.7em;
  padding: 13px 12px 0 4px;
  white-space: nowrap
}
#content .fooPollResult tr p {
  height: 13px;
  padding: 0;
  background: #f1eded url(/images/poll-grad.gif) repeat-x 0 -13px;
}
#content .fooPollResult .first td.pollFigures { font-weight: bold; color: #c07a2f}
#content .fooPollResult tr.first p {
  background: #f18613 url(/images/poll-grad.gif) repeat-x 0 0;
}

#content h6 { margin: 0; padding: 0 0 14px; font: normal 120% Arial; color: #c07a2f}

div.subscrbForm {
  margin: 0 0 22px; padding: 0 0 30px;
  border-bottom: 1px solid #eae9e9
}
div.none { border: none}
div.subscrbForm form { margin: 0; padding: 0}
div.subscrbForm strong { display: block; padding: 0 0 1px}
div.subscrbForm fieldset strong { padding: 0 0 14px}
div.subscrbForm[class] fieldset.left input { vertical-align: bottom}
div.subscrbForm input { vertical-align: middle}
div.subscrbForm fieldset { float: left; margin: 0; padding: 0; border: none}
div.subscrbForm fieldset.left { width: 350px; margin: 0 0 17px}
div.subscrbForm fieldset.left label { padding: 0 20px 0 0}
div.subscrbForm .tfield { width: 274px; margin: 0 0 20px; border: 1px solid #585856}
div.subscrbForm fieldset.left .tfield { margin: -13px 0 20px}
#content div.subscrbForm .bbtn { display: block; clear: both}

.calendar table, .calendar table caption { background: #fff}
.calendar table caption, .calendar table td, .calendar table th { border: 1px solid #c4c4c4}

#content #alphabet { padding: 0 0 30px}
#content #alphabet li {
  display: inline;
  background: none;
  padding: 0 6px 0 0;
  color: #000;
  text-transform: uppercase
}
#content .siteMap li {background: none; font-weight: bold; padding: 3px 0 2px 6px}
#content .siteMap li li {background: url(/images/marker.gif) no-repeat 0 6px; font-weight: normal}

#footer #counter { top: 49px}
